On the A2 Bucharest - Constanta highway, traffic is congested in both directions on Saturday, March 14, between kilometers 160 - 161, due to maintenance works. Traffic is only flowing on the second lane, with a speed limit of 60 km/h, according to information provided by the INFOTRAFIC center. Authorities recommend drivers to respect the temporary signage in the area and to be cautious when changing lanes. A recent incident occurred on Friday when a driver crashed into the restriction signs installed in the Cernavoda - Medgidia area, causing damage to the car, but no casualties. Traffic was affected as a result of this accident, highlighting the importance of adhering to the signage.
